A 13 year old boy with mental retardation, hemiatrophy and left hemiplegia, right hemifacial microsomia and transverse digital amputations is reported. He is moderately mentally retarded, experiences grand mal seizures and has evidence of a porencephalic cyst in the right frontotemporal region on CT

Rats with huge porencephaly occupying the left cerebral hemisphere were used for this study. Porencephaly was caused experimentally by the ligation of the left common carotid artery and subsequent hypoxic exposure at the age of 7 days.
